1.Old school word used in the late 80s for playing rap music loud. Synanamous to bump or blast.
2. Subwoofer

A subwoofer (the speaker in a stereo that creates all the low notes and vibration) according to Snoop Dogg
"It sounds so viciously when tha thump in tha trunk go bump bump bump"
Snoop Dogg - Snoop D-O-double-G
